Jan 2013 - Jan 2021Wildlife PhotographerFounded in 2009, Meet Your Neighbours™ is a worldwide photographic initiative created by Niall Benvie and Clay Bolt. The project is dedicated to reconnecting people with the wildlife on their own doorsteps – and enriching their lives in the process. These creatures and plants are vital to people: they represent the first, and for some, the only contact with wild nature we have. Yet too often they are overlooked, undervalued.How does Meet Your Neighbours make this reconnection? Through producing inspiring imagery – the sort of pictures that make the viewer think, ‘I’ve got to see this for myself!” And then we encourage people to “meet their neighbours” through their own cameras.Meet Your Neighbours images have an instantly recognizable look. Each subject is photographed on location in a field studio. A brilliantly-lit white background removes the context, encouraging appreciation of the subject as an individual rather than a species. Their own form constitutes the composition. Seen this way, animals and plants we thought we knew reveal another side of themselves, encourage a second glance, perhaps even renewed interest. Show less

Apr 2014 - Jul 2015GIS Analyst / Species Distributions AnalysisTaxonomy is the first step to the understanding of biodiversity, indispensable to other biological fields like phylogeny, ecology, biogeography and conservation biology. However, it has been increasingly judged as inadequate to meet the present challenge for fast aquisition of biodiversity information, needed for conservation management and planning.SPIDOnetGR intends to dynamically intervene to the taxonomy impediment by presenting an efficient way to accelerate biodiversity knowledge in one of the most important biodiversity hotspots of Europe, Greece. The target group is spiders, especially ground spiders, one of the most diverse taxa in the study area and the whole Mediterranean, yet still overlooked in their use for the identification of biodiversity hotspots, due to their challenging taxonomy and the absence of relevant identification keys. Jan 2015 - Jul 2015EcoGenoDiv - http://ecogenodiv.sardine.gr/A major challenge facing evolutionary biologists is to explain the diversity of life and the interplay of evolutionary and ecological forces that shape it. Islands provide the best natural laboratories to study the species level processes that initiate biological diversification. We propose to use a next-generation sequencing method (RAD-tags) in a multi-species dataset to tease the role of genetic, geological, and environmental factors in shaping the bio-diversity. We will study the evolutionary radiation of 4 herptiles that possess contrasting ecological requirements and life history traits in the Aegean, where the landscape provides both young and old, simplified and complex geological and ecological settings. We aim to develop ecological niche models using georeferenced locality data and environmental data layers; assess whether genetic variation across lineages is associated with divergence in the ecological niche; demonstrate a general approach for combining ecological niche modeling and phylogenetics in species delimitation; and examine the phylogeographic pattern of each taxon by representing them as population trees with different topologies, identifying a series of plausible colonization scenarios, testing these scenarios within an ABC framework. We also aim to show that RAD-tags is a powerful tool to identify detailed patterns of phylogenetic relationships in any organism regardless of existing genomic data, recognize incipient speciation and genome-wide variation in natural populations, and creating a pipeline that could be adopted for other non model species, enhancing our knowledge for the processes that led to the diversity of life. As the loss of biological diversity continues at an astounding rate, increasing depth of understanding and application of new technologies will be instrumental in reevaluation of diversity, refining conservation strategies to protect what remains and preserve the highest possible level of diversity in natural ecosystems.
